Substitute for Raised S.B. No. 1195
Session Year 2023
 


AN ACT ESTABLISHING SECONDARY TRAFFIC VIOLATIONS.

To establish secondary traffic violations and prohibit a law enforcement officer from stopping a motor vehicle for a secondary traffic violation.
